将有效的疲劳裂纹扩展速率表达式应用于腐蚀疲劳,对腐蚀疲劳裂纹扩展寿命估算进行了初步探讨。结果表明:腐蚀疲劳裂纹扩展速率(da/dN)_(CF)与(△K-△K_(thCF))在双对数坐标上呈线性关系。首次提出临界加载频率概念,频率高于临界加载频率,频率对裂纹扩展没有影响;频率低于临界加载频率,提出了表示频率对裂纹扩展速率影响的频率效应函数。经客观的验证,用文中提出的公式估算的腐蚀疲劳裂纹扩展寿命和实验寿命吻合良好。
A study on the prediction of corrosion fatigue life has been carried out by applying the crack propagation rate formula for fatigue to corrosion fatigue. It results in that the crack propagation rate, (da / dN)CF, has a linear relationship with (ΔK - ΔKthCF) on double-Log plots. The concept of critical loading frequency,fc, has been put forward. When Loading frequency f≥fc , the frequency has no effect on (da / dN)CF. When f<fc, a frequency affecting function is drawn into the crack propagation rate formula. By objective verification, the predicting life agrees with the testing life. This method can hopefully be applied to predict corrosion fatigue crack propagation life in engineering structures.
